At the Yukon-Kuskokwim Health Corporation (YKHC) we administer a comprehensive healthcare system throughout 58 rural communities with a mission of Working Together to Achieve Excellent Health.

YKHC serves 58 federally-recognized Tribes and operates 41 Village Clinics. Our five larger communities are served by five Sub-Regional Clinics. All communities in our service area are served by the 55 bed regional hospital in Bethel.

Position Summary:
Travel Care Group Technician assists in arranging and completing travel arrangements, voucher issuing and updates for patients. This will be provided for all related services for all modes of travel; emergent, non-emergent, charters, and scheduled commercial. This shall include Medicaid, YKPay and Business Travel.
